Output 312816debd7509e40c5dbac793aa544d2c00cb01e3fa75d66d58cde899441165:0

value
1496926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df751289714e23d2b4fe43957a4bd48650418183 OP_EQUAL
address
3N4YreyauP3k4xeFnwsCo7x7GnsxnXe8eo
transaction
312816debd7509e40c5dbac793aa544d2c00cb01e3fa75d66d58cde899441165
spent
true